Peer Teaching Techniques Explained

Benefits

Peer teaching fosters collaboration among students, promoting a supportive learning environment. It enhances communication skills and boosts confidence through explaining concepts to peers.

Peer teaching allows students to gain a deeper understanding of the subject matter by teaching it to others. This technique reinforces knowledge retention and encourages active participation in the learning process.

Implementation

Incorporating peer teaching involves assigning students to teach specific topics to their classmates. This can be done through group discussions, presentations, or role-playing activities.

Students can create study guides or quizzes for their peers, promoting active engagement and reinforcing key concepts. Peer teaching can also be integrated into online platforms, facilitating virtual collaboration.

Examples

  1. In a science class, students can explain scientific theories to each other, enhancing their understanding through teaching.

  2. During language lessons, students can practice vocabulary words by quizzing each other, improving retention and fluency.

Problem-Based Learning in Action

Real-World Application

Problem-Based Learning (PBL) immerses students in real-world scenarios to solve complex issues. In this method, learners tackle challenging problems that mimic authentic situations.

PBL encourages critical thinking and collaboration among students. Working together develops problem-solving skills and enhances their understanding of the subject matter.

Benefits of Problem-Based Learning

  • Enhanced Understanding: PBL fosters a more profound comprehension of concepts through practical application.

  • Critical Thinking: Students learn to analyze information critically and make informed decisions.

  • Collaboration: Encourages teamwork and communication skills development.

In a PBL session, students might be presented with a scenario where they must apply their knowledge to propose solutions. For instance, in a biology class, students could address an environmental issue by designing a sustainable solution based on their understanding of ecosystems.

Implementation in Various Subjects

PBL is versatile and can be applied across disciplines. Whether in science, mathematics, or social studies, this approach engages students by making learning relevant to their lives.

Educators play a crucial role in facilitating PBL sessions by guiding students through problem-solving. They provide support and structure while encouraging independent thinking and creativity.

Classroom Management Essentials Explained

Importance of Structure

Creating a structured classroom environment is crucial for effective learning. Clear routines and expectations help students understand what is required of them. Teachers should establish consistent procedures for tasks like entering the classroom, starting lessons, and transitioning between activities.

Maintaining consistency in enforcing rules and consequences is essential for successful classroom management. Students are more likely to follow guidelines when they know what to expect. Consistency also helps build trust and respect between teachers and students.

Positive Reinforcement Techniques

Implementing positive reinforcement techniques can encourage desired behaviours in the classroom. Praise and rewards for good behaviour reinforce positive actions. Teachers can also use incentives like stickers, extra recess time, or classroom privileges to motivate students. Utilizingz positive language when giving instructions or feedback can foster a supportive and encouraging classroom atmosphere. Teachers can eemphasizepositive behaviours and outcomes instead of what students should not do.

Math Teaching Techniques Simplified

Visual Aids

Visual aids play a crucial role in simplifying math teaching techniques. Teachers can use diagrams and charts to help students vivisualizeomplex problems easily.

Using manipulatives like blocks or counters can aid in understanding abstract concepts such as fractions or geometry. Teachers can also ututilizeducational apps and online tools to enhance visual learning.

Hands-On Activities

Incorporating hands-on activities into math lessons can make learning more engaging. Students benefit from activities like building shapes with blocks or measuring objects in the classroom.

Math games are another practical hands-on approach. Games like Sudoku or math bingo can make learning fun while reinforcing vital mathematical concepts.

Project-Based Learning Essentials Explained

Benefits of Project-Based Learning

Engage students actively in real-world problems, fostering collaboration and critical thinking skills.
Encourages creativity, innovation, and problem-solving through hands-on projects.

Project-based learning (PBL) is a teaching method where students gain knowledge and skills by working for an extended period to investigate and respond to an authentic, engaging, and complex question, problem, or challenge. PBL offers numerous benefits for students, such as enhancing critical thinking, collaboration, and problem-solving abilities. It encourages creativity and innovation through hands-on projects that simulate real-world scenarios. By engaging with PBL, students can apply theoretical knowledge to practical situations, making learning more meaningful and impactful.

Implementation of Project-Based Learning

Incorporate diverse subjects into projects to provide a holistic learning experience.
Provide guidance and support to students throughout the project duration.

In implementing Project-Based Learning, educators should ensure that projects encompass various subjects, offering students a comprehensive learning experience. Students can develop a broader understanding of concepts and their applications across different fields by integrating multiple disciplines. Providing adequate guidance and support to students during the project duration is crucial for their success. Educators play a pivotal role in facilitating learning, offering assistance when needed and fostering a conducive environment for exploration and discovery.
